Responsive Website Design Essentials

In today's digital landscape, a responsive website design is essential. A well-designed structure ensures an optimal user experience across all screen sizes. This means your webpage will effortlessly adapt to various screen resolutions, providing a consistent and enjoyable browsing interaction for every visitor.

To achieve this, employ the following best practices: emphasize mobile-first design, leverage fluid grids and images, and ensure content is clearly displayed.

Remember, a responsive website design not only enhances accessibility but also boosts SEO rankings, leading to increased traffic.

User-Centered Web Design Principles

Successful web design hinges on prioritizing the user's needs and experiences. This philosophy centers around deeply investigating user goals, behaviors, and pain points. Through iterative design processes, designers strive to construct websites that are easy to use, inclusive to a wide range of users, and optimally achieve their intended purposes.

  • Fundamental principles include:
  • Understanding for the user,
  • Simplicity of content and navigation,
  • Usability for all users,
  • Cohesion in design elements,
  • Feedback to user actions.

By adhering to these guidelines, designers can generate websites that are not only visually appealing but also functional for users.
